Heaven And Hell — the band consisting of guitarist Tony Iommi, bassist Geezer Butler, vocalist Ronnie James Dio and drummer Vinny Appice. Original drummer Bill Ward declined to do the tour due to personal and health reasons. H&H kicks off their world tour on March 11th in Vancouver. The March 30th date, which will be held at New York’s Madison Square Garden, sold out in less than 45 minutes, and pollstar magazine recently placed the tour on the top of their Top 50 tours for 2007, ranked by popularity and ticket sales.
